By how much does the pressure of a gas in a rigid vessel decrease when the temperature drops from 0 ∘C to –1∘C?

If the volume of the container doesn't change, then the pressure of
the gas inside is proportional to its absolute temperature.  That's
the temperature on the Kelvin scale.

0°C  =  273.16 K

-1°C =  272.16 K .

So the gas pressure drops to 

                 (272.16 / 273.16)  = 99.63%

of what it was initially, a precipitous plunge of  0.366 percent.
